The crime rate in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ers, AR Metro Area is slightly higher than the US average. The violent crime rate in this area is 21.9 compared to the US average of 22.7, and the property crime rate is 37.7 compared to the US average of 35.4.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ers Metro Area violent crime is 21.9. (The US average is 22.7)
Fayetteville-Springdale-Rogers Metro Area property crime is 37.7. (The US average is 35.4)
